India, April 29 -- he authorities in south Kashmir's Anantnag and Shopian districts carried out an extensive demolition drive on Wednesday, levelling several properties belonging to alleged drug dealers and peddlers.
The operation, carried out by the Jammu and Kashmir Police in coordination with the civil administration, is part of a broader 100-day government programme aimed at eradicating the drug menace across the Union Territory.
In the Sangam area along National Highway (NH-44), officials demolished illegal structures worth crores built on state land under Khasra No. 319.
